Why More Brands Are Working Directly with Coffee Cup Manufacturers

 

Years ago, many companies relied on trading companies to source drinkware products. Today, more businesses prefer working directly with manufacturers that offer product development, engineering support, and scalable production.

 

This shift is driven by speed. Seasonal collections, promotional campaigns, and retail launches require shorter development cycles than ever before. Brands need partners who can move quickly from concept sketches to production without sacrificing quality.

 

Manufacturers with integrated OEM and ODM capabilities also allow brands to customize finishes, packaging, colors, and structural details, helping products stand out in increasingly competitive retail environments.

Manufacturing Is About More Than Production

 

One of the biggest misconceptions in sourcing is that every factory offers the same capabilities. In reality, manufacturing quality is determined by much more than production capacity.

 

For companies launching premium coffee cups, factors such as vacuum insulation technology, automated welding, powder coating consistency, quality inspection systems, and prototype development all influence the final product.

 

A manufacturer that supports product engineering from the beginning can often identify potential production issues before they become costly delays.

A Real Purchasing Scenario

 

A regional coffee chain planned to introduce a limited-edition insulated tumbler as part of its seasonal marketing campaign. The original supplier could produce the cups, but repeated sampling delays pushed the launch schedule behind plan.

 

The company eventually partnered with a manufacturer that offered in-house product development, rapid prototyping, and coordinated packaging support. By reducing communication across multiple vendors, the brand shortened its development cycle and launched before the holiday season.

 

Experiences like this explain why many purchasing managers now evaluate manufacturing partners based on collaboration capability rather than production alone.

Frequently Asked Questions

 

What is the difference between coffee cup manufacturers and coffee cup suppliers?

Manufacturers produce and often develop products in-house, while suppliers may source products from multiple factories. Businesses seeking OEM or ODM services generally benefit from working directly with manufacturers.

 

What should I look for when choosing a coffee cup manufacturer?

Evaluate product development capabilities, manufacturing technology, quality management systems, customization options, certifications, and long-term supply reliability instead of comparing prices alone.
